123visa   

Visa for Study, Training ...

Somalia > Bangladesh


Visa for Study, Training ... Somalia Barbados
Visa for Study, Training ... Somalia Belgium
Visa for Study, Training ... Somalia Belize
Visa for Study, Training ... Somalia Benin
Visa for Study, Training ... Somalia Bhutan






123visa